#247d81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#247d81 is composed of 14.1% red, 49%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#247d81 color hex could be obtained by blending #48faff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#247d81 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#247d81 has RGB values of R:36, G:125,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2391425.

Hex triplet 247d81 #247d81
RGB Decimal 36, 125, 129 rgb(36,125,129)
RGB Percent 14.1, 49, 50.6 rgb(14.1%,49%,50.6%)
CMYK 72, 3, 0, 49
HSL 182.6°, 56.4, 32.4 hsl(182.6,56.4%,32.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 182.6°, 72.1, 50.6
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 47.786, -23.949, -9.726
XYZ 12.022, 16.626, 23.343
xyY 0.231, 0.32, 16.626
CIE-LCH 47.786, 25.848, 202.102
CIE-LUV 47.786, -32.768, -10.481
Hunter-Lab 40.775, -18.727, -5.4
Binary 00100100, 01111101, 10000001

Shades and Tints of #247d81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020606 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#247d81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505455 is the less saturated color, while #049aa1 is the most saturated one.
